我的
for(int i=1;i<=n;i++){
if(t[i]==0){
tot+=price[i];
}
else{
bool flag=false;
for(int j=max(1,i-45);j<i;j++) {
if(t[j]==0&&tc[i]-tc[j]<=45&&price[j]>=price[i]) {
t[j]=1;
flag=true;
break;
}
}
if(!flag){
tot+=price[i];
}
}
}
我身边几乎所有人的(
for (int i = 1; i <= n; i++)
{
if (t[i] == 0)
{
tot += price[i];
}
else
{
bool flag = false;
for (int j = max (1, i - 45); j < i;j++)
{
if (t[j] == 0 && tc[i] - tc[j] <= 45 && price[j] >= price[i])
{
t[j] = 1;
flag = true;
break;
}
}
if (!flag)
{
tot += price[i];
}
}
}
教练的
for(int i=1;i<=n;i++){
if(t[i]==0)tot+=price[i];
else{
bool flag=false;
for(int j=max(1,i-45);j<i;j++)
if(t[j]==0&&tc[i]-tc[j]<=45&&price[j]>=price[i]) {t[j]=1;flag=true;break;}
if(!flag)tot+=price[i];}
}
可是,我的同学们都说我的代码看着很难受,而对教练的却没什么评论......大家喜欢哪种啊